Tasting Notes
From our Chief Tea Taster
Aroma
Ethereal notes of elderflower layered with bright citrusy & winter green accents
Appearance
Light Orange
Taste
A light-bodied, mellow cup which opens with a complex, clover-honey sweetness and lingers throughout. Aromatic white orchids, reminiscent of fresh spring blooms, weave into soft white peach and a delicate hint of preserved citrus, creating a vibrant and sophisticated harmony.
Traces of crisp wintergreens add seasonal depth, balanced by a bright, lifting energy that enhances the cup’s overall clarity. The finish is smooth yet refreshing, leaving behind a lingering impression of sun-drenched stone fruits and a clean, invigorating aftertaste - an ode to the rare charm of winter harvest in the Nilgiris.
